• They are the first responders in emergency situations

• They also assess, treat and transport all those requiring urgent medical care to hospital

• Respond to 911 emergency calls

• Perform medical services

• Transport patients to medical facilities

• Provide emergency medical assistance

• Bandage a wound

• Perform cardiopulmonary resuscitation (CPR)

• Drive their patients to a hospital

• Usually one EMT drives while the other takes care of the patient

• Each patient is securely strapped to the backboard

• Trained in using complex medical equipment like electrocardiograms and external defibrillators, etc

• Trained to administer certain drugs and medicines, when required

• Provide a report to the doctor when the patient arrives at the hospital

• Report - Actions taken by the EMT and the patient’s reaction to the treatment given

• Decontaminate ambulance interior

• Sterilize equipment in order to avoid infections or adverse reactions for future patients

At the end of the day, an EMTs job entails caring for people in dire need for medical assistance, to

the best of their abilities
